Quick Answer
The best overall way to get from Cleveland Hopkins Airport (CLE) to Downtown is the RTA Red Line train—it's direct, fast, and very cheap. The cheapest option is also the RTA train at $2.50. For maximum convenience, especially with luggage or in a group, Uber/Lyft is best, costing $25-$40. The journey typically takes 20-30 minutes by any mode.
The RTA Red Line Train: Best & Cheapest Option
The Greater Cleveland Regional Transit Authority (RTA) Red Line is a rare gem in U.S. transit: a direct, heavy-rail link from the airport terminal to the heart of downtown. It's our top recommendation for most solo travelers, couples, and budget-conscious visitors.
| Aspect | Details |
|---|---|
| Fare (2024) | $2.50 for a one-way All-Day Pass. Exact change or credit/debit card at vending machines. |
| Travel Time | Approximately 25 minutes from CLE to Tower City Center. |
| Frequency | Every 15 minutes during peak hours, every 20-30 minutes off-peak and weekends. Service runs from approx. 4:00 AM to 1:30 AM. |
| Route & Stops | Direct from CLE Airport Station (in terminal) to Tower City Center. Key downtown-adjacent stops include West 25th-Street (Ohio City) and West 65th-Street. |
Step-by-Step Guide & Pro Tips
Finding the Station: After claiming baggage, follow the clear red and blue "Trains to City" signs on the lower level. The station is a short, indoor walk.
Buying Tickets: Purchase an All-Day Pass ($2.50) from the vending machines (cash or card). This pass gives you unlimited rides on all RTA services for the rest of the calendar day, perfect for exploring.
Luggage & Accessibility: Trains have dedicated luggage areas and are fully accessible. During rush hour (7-9 AM, 4-6 PM), space can be tight.
The Alternative: Bus #26 If the rail line is under maintenance, RTA may operate a substitute bus service. Look for signage; your train ticket/pass is valid on this bus.
Hotel & Shared Shuttles
This option is primarily valuable if your downtown hotel offers a complimentary shuttle.
Hotel Shuttles
Many downtown hotels (e.g., Hilton, Marriott properties) offer free scheduled or on-call shuttle service. Critical Step: After landing, call your hotel's front desk (or check your confirmation email) for pickup instructions. The shuttle pickup is typically on the ground level at the Commercial Transportation Center.
Shared Ride Shuttles (e.g., GO Airport Shuttle)
Shared van services are less prevalent in Cleveland than in other cities. If available, they require advance reservation and make multiple stops, increasing travel time to 40-60 minutes. Cost is usually between a train and a taxi (~$20-$30 per person). We generally recommend the train or rideshare over shared shuttles for better value and speed.
Rental Car at Cleveland Airport
Renting a car is advisable only if you plan to explore outside downtown Cleveland extensively. Downtown parking is expensive ($15-$40 per day), and traffic, especially on I-71 and I-90 during rush hour, can be heavy.
- Rental Center: All rental car companies are located at the Rental Car Center, a 5-minute shuttle ride from the terminal. Free shuttles run continuously from the ground level.
- Drive to Downtown: Take I-71 North or OH-237 North (Brookpark Rd) to I-480 East, then to I-77 North. The drive is straightforward and takes 20-30 minutes.
- Data Point: A 2023 study by the Bureau of Transportation Statistics notes that for short urban stays, the combined cost of rental, parking, and fuel often exceeds the cost of using public transit and rideshares.
Cost & Time Comparison: Cleveland Airport to Downtown
| Transport Method | Approx. Cost (One-Way) | Travel Time | Best For | Key Consideration |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| RTA Red Line Train | $2.50 | 25 min | Budget travelers, solo/couple, light luggage | Best value; runs until ~1:30 AM |
| UberX / Lyft Standard | $25 - $40 | 20-30 min | Groups, convenience, heavy luggage | Price surges during high demand |
| Taxi (Flat Rate) | $45 - $55 + tip | 20-30 min | 24/7 reliable service, no app needed | Most expensive private option |
| Hotel Shuttle | Often Free | 25-40 min | Guests of participating hotels | Must confirm with hotel in advance |
| Rental Car | $40-$80/day + parking+ fuel | 20-30 min (drive) | Travel beyond downtown | Downtown parking is costly and limited |
Winner for Value: RTA Train. Winner for Convenience: Rideshare (Uber/Lyft).
Traveler Tips & Local Experience
Luggage Strategy
If you have very large suitcases and plan to take the train, try to avoid weekday rush hours (7-9 AM, 4-6 PM) when commuters fill the cars. The front and rear cars often have more space.
Navigating Tower City Center
Arriving at Tower City by train? The station is underground. Follow signs to the "Avenue" or "Public Square" exits to reach street level. It connects directly to the Tower City shopping complex and is a short walk or easy transit connection to most downtown hotels.
Late-Night Arrivals
If your flight lands after the last train (around 1:00 AM), your only public transit option is gone. Pre-book a reliable service like American Taxi or be prepared to use the 24/7 taxi queue or rideshare apps.
Event Days
On days with major events (Cavaliers, Guardians, or Browns games, concerts at Rocket Mortgage FieldHouse), traffic into downtown spikes, and rideshare prices surge. On these days, the RTA train becomes an even more valuable asset, bypassing all road traffic.
FAQs: Getting from Cleveland Airport to Downtown
What is the cheapest way to get from Cleveland Airport to Downtown?
The cheapest option is the RTA Red Line train. A one-way fare is only $2.50, and the journey takes about 25 minutes. It runs directly from the airport terminal to Tower City Center in the heart of downtown.
Is there a direct train from Cleveland Airport to Downtown?
Yes. The RTA Red Line provides a direct, no-transfer rail connection from CLE Airport Station (located at the terminal) to Tower City Center station downtown. It's the only direct rail link from a major U.S. airport to a city center.
How much is a taxi from Cleveland Airport to Downtown Cleveland?
A taxi from CLE to downtown costs a flat rate of approximately $45-$55, not including tip. The ride takes 20-30 minutes depending on traffic. The fare is set by zone, so confirm the rate with the driver before departing.
Is Uber or Lyft available at Cleveland Airport?
Yes, both Uber and Lyft operate at CLE. The designated rideshare pickup zone is on the ground level of the terminal, across from Baggage Claim. Prices are dynamic but typically range from $25 to $40 to downtown, which is often cheaper than a taxi.
How long does it take to get from the airport to downtown?
Travel time varies by mode:
- RTA Train: 25 minutes
- Taxi/Rideshare: 20-30 minutes (traffic dependent)
- Hotel Shuttle: 25-40 minutes (multiple stops)
- Rental Car: 20-30 minutes
Where do I catch the RTA train at the airport?
The CLE Airport Station is conveniently located on the lower level of the terminal, adjacent to Baggage Claim. Just follow the signs for "Trains to City". Ticket vending machines are available at the station entrance.
What should I do if I arrive late at night?
For arrivals after the RTA Red Line stops running (around midnight), your best options are taxis, Uber, or Lyft, which are available 24/7. Some hotel shuttles may also run on request for late arrivals—check with your hotel in advance.
What is the best option for a group or with lots of luggage?
For groups of 3-4+ or travelers with excessive luggage, a rideshare XL (like UberXL) or a taxi van is most efficient and cost-effective per person. While the RTA train is cheap, space for large luggage can be limited during peak times.
